Matt Chat – Interview with Brian Fargo, Part 3

Posted by Rampant Coyote on January 31, 2011

Here is the exciting conclusion of the interview with the man who created the company whose motto was, “By Gamers, For Gamers.” And, alas, the story of the fall of said company, which brought us The Bard’s Tale, Wasteland, Fallout 1 & 2, the Baldur’s Gate and Icewind Dale series, Planescape: Torment, Battle Chess, Star Trek: 25th Anniversary, and of course – Boogerman: A Pick & Flick Adventure.
